Thought I'd toss this idea out, and see if there's any interest for this kind of a word game.

Starting off with a short, base word (3-lettered for now, but maybe if there's interest we could try 4- or 5-lettered), add letters to form a new, longer word (no prescribed length) that contains the short word. The short word could come at the beginning, middle or end of the longer word, but it should be intact. Try not to repeat words already posted: if stuck, start a new series with a different 3-lettered word.

(If there's interest but 3-lettered words turn out to be just too easy, someone feel free to up the difficulty by offering a 4-lettered base word. Or, maybe we could accomplish the same thing by amending the rules such that the base words must be literally within, i.e. in the middle of the longer word and not allowed at the beginning or end, and/or that the longer word must be at minimum 5 or 6 letters long. I'd be open to any other suggestions as well if this game has any life to it.)



Example (based on the more "relaxed" rules) :

If the 3-lettered word is ANT, subsequent posts might include the following: slanted, anterior, piquant, cant, ante, rant, cANTo, etc..
